Output fe318182639c96d1fc5377f4b7cb0f3e4e16be28dc58e4e37b2a5e6fcb1cd7a3:27

value
67340500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489d505f85a80cbe489b9dab20c4a7742bd1547d OP_EQUAL
address
MEX7LcBT3XAT4nJMpZgs4jNJck39LzSpSb
transaction
fe318182639c96d1fc5377f4b7cb0f3e4e16be28dc58e4e37b2a5e6fcb1cd7a3
spent
true